Kenneth W. Bailey Jr., 72, passed away on Thursday, March 31, 2005, at the Immanuel Lutheran Home in Kalispell, with his close friend, Kim Clausen, at his bedside.

He was born in Norwich, N.Y., on May 6, 1932, to Kenneth W. and Helen (Hamilton) Bailey. Ken lived in Norwich through his early childhood and moved with his family in 1946, to Mesa, Ariz. He attended local schools and graduated from Mesa High School.

Ken went on to college at Arizona State University. After college he served three years in the National Guard before joining the Army. While serving in the Army, Ken spent 18 months in Korea.

After separating from the Army he took up the game of golf and began a career with Pearce and Sons Beverage Company in Mesa. After working 18 years as the order clerk for those fine people, Ken moved to Kalispell.

In Kalispell, Ken made many wonderful friends. He worked for Kalispell Feed and Grain and B and B Beverage. In 1981 he took a job with Fun Beverage where he worked until his retirement in 2003. Ken loved working with everyone at Fun Beverage and truly enjoyed working for Brian Clark and Kim Clausen. "Thank you all at Fun Beverage for helping our brother these last few months. You all meant so much to him."

Ken was happiest when he was out golfing with his golfing companions and friends. "Thanks to his friends for being with our brother his last few days." Ken was known by his friends and around Kalispell as KB.

Ken was a member of the Mesa Episcopal Church and a member of the Elks Club. He was also a member of the Buffalo Hills Country Club and a member of the Whitefish Golf Club.
